What is meant by intermolecular hydrogen bonding?

Hydrogen bonding is an intermolecular force which occurs between two molecules which have a hydrogen atom directly bonded to a nitrogen, oxygen, or fluorine atom. So no, two hydrogen atoms alone cannot engage in hydrogen bonding.

What is intramolecular hydrogen bonding with example?

Intramolecular hydrogen bonding It is formed when a hydrogen atom is in between the two highly electronegative (F, O, N) atoms present within the same molecule. For example, In o-nitrophenol, a hydrogen atom is present in between the two oxygen atoms.

What is meant by intermolecular and intramolecular hydrogen bonding?

Intermolecular hydrogen bonding – Intermolecular hydrogen bonding is formed between two or more different molecules of the same or different types. Intramolecular hydrogen bonding – Intramolecular hydrogen bonding exists within the same molecule, then it is called intramolecular hydrogen bonding.

What is intermolecular hydrogen bonding class 11?

Intermolecular Hydrogen bond: It is a bond formed between two different molecules. Example: H-F—–H-F—-H-F. Intra-molecular Hydrogen bond: A bond that is formed within the molecule. Consequences of Hydrogen bonding: They exist as associated molecules.

What is necessary for an intermolecular hydrogen bond?

Any molecule which has a hydrogen atom attached directly to an oxygen or a nitrogen is capable of hydrogen bonding. Such molecules will always have higher boiling points than similarly sized molecules which don’t have an -O-H or an -N-H group.

What does intramolecular hydrogen bond mean in Class 11?

Ex: Hydrogen bonding present in Water. Intramolecular hydrogen bonding: The hydrogen bonding present within the same molecule, is called as intramolecular hydrogen bonding. Ex: Hydrogen bonding present in Ortho-Nitro Phenol. The strength of hydrogen bond depends on the electronegativity of the atoms.

Is HF intermolecular hydrogen bonding?

HF,NH3 and H2O form intermolecular hydrogen bonding.

What is difference between intermolecular and intramolecular?

The main difference between intermolecular and intramolecular forces is that intermolecular forces exist between the molecules themselves, whereas intramolecular forces exist between atoms within a molecule.

What does the term intermolecular mean?

Definition of intermolecular : existing, occurring, or acting between molecules intermolecular hydrogen bonds.

Why is HF hydrogen bonding?

The fluorine also has small, intense, 2-level lone pairs which will be very strongly attracted towards anything positive. The fairly positive hydrogen on one HF molecule will be attracted to one of these lone pairs on a nearby HF molecule. This is a hydrogen bond.

What elements are capable of hydrogen bonding?

Hydrogen bonding occurs where hydrogen is bound to STRONGLY electronegative elements, viz. nitrogen, oxygen, and fluorine.

What are the rules for hydrogen bonding?

For the formation of hydrogen bonds two rules have been established: (i) All hydrogen-bond acceptors available in a molecule will be engaged in hydrogen bonds as far there are available donors. (ii) The hydrogen-bond acceptors will be saturated in order of decreasing strength of the hydrogen bonds formed.
